STUDY OF THE CONTROL OF PERMEABILITY OF NYLON PARACHUTE CLOTH AT HIGH AND LOW DIFFERENTIAL PRESSURES

Abstract

Twenty-four differently constructed samples of nylon cloth in the desired weight range wore woven, finished and tested. A special mathematical study of the relationship between air permeability at 1/2 inch of water pressure differential and at higher pressure differentials was made. This discloses that a linear relationship in these values exists when plotted on full logarithmic graph paper.
